What Is a Digital Marketing Freelancer?

A freelancer is one person. They work alone. They might work from home, a coffee shop, or a small office. They handle everything by themselves. Social media posts. Ads. Website work. SEO. Sometimes even graphic design.

Freelancers are like a one-man band. One person playing many instruments at once.

What Is a Digital Marketing Agency?

An agency is a team. It’s not one person. It’s many people, each doing their own job. One person handles SEO. Another handles ads. Another writes content. Another makes graphics. Another talks to clients.

Think of an agency like a full orchestra. Every person plays their own instrument, and together they make one beautiful song.

1. Cost: What Will You Pay?

This is usually the first thing people ask. And it makes sense. Money matters.

Freelancers usually charge less. This is because they don’t have big office costs. They don’t pay a big team. So they can offer lower prices.

Agencies usually charge more. But here’s the thing. You are not just paying for one person’s time. You are paying for a whole team’s brainpower. You get more skills under one roof.

Fact: According to industry data, small businesses in India spend anywhere between ₹10,000 to ₹50,000 per month on digital marketing, depending on whether they hire a freelancer or an agency. Freelancers often sit at the lower end, while agencies sit higher because of the added manpower and tools.

So yes, freelancers can look cheaper at first. But cheap isn’t always better. Let’s see why.

2. Skills: Can One Person Really Do It All?

Digital marketing is a big field. It has many parts:

  • SEO (helping your website show up on Google)
  • Social media marketing (Instagram, Facebook, LinkedIn)
  • Paid ads (Google Ads, Meta Ads)
  • Content writing
  • Graphic design
  • Email marketing
  • Website design
  • Analytics and reporting

That’s a lot, right? A freelancer is usually good at one or two of these things. Maybe they are great at Instagram posts but weak at Google Ads. Maybe they know SEO but can’t design a nice banner.

An agency has different people for different jobs. So every part of your marketing is handled by someone who is actually good at it.

3. Time and Availability

Freelancers often work with many clients at once. That’s how they make a living. So your project might not always get their full attention. If they are sick, on vacation, or busy with another client, your work might slow down.

Agencies have backup. If one team member is busy or on leave, someone else can step in. Your work doesn’t stop.

This matters a lot in digital marketing. Ads need daily checking. Social media needs regular posting. If things stop even for a few days, you can lose momentum.

4. Tools and Technology

Good digital marketing needs good tools. Tools for keyword research. Tools for tracking ads. Tools for checking website speed. Tools for scheduling posts.

These tools cost money. Sometimes a lot of money.

Freelancers may not always have access to premium tools because they are expensive for just one person to buy.

Agencies usually invest in many paid tools since they use them across multiple clients. This spreads out the cost and gives you access to better data and better results.

5. Accountability: Who Is Responsible?

If a freelancer disappears (yes, this happens more than you think), you are left stuck. No campaigns running. No one to ask questions. No refund, most of the time.

With an agency, there’s a system. Contracts. Reports. Regular meetings. If something goes wrong, there’s a team to fix it, not just one missing person.

7. Scalability: Can They Grow With You?

Let’s say your business grows. You need more content, more ads, more platforms covered. Can your freelancer keep up? Maybe not, since they are just one person with limited hours in a day.

An agency can scale easily. Need more work done? They can assign more team members to your account. This is a huge plus if you’re planning to grow your business.

8. Communication and Reporting

Freelancers might send you quick updates through WhatsApp or email. That works fine for small tasks.

Agencies usually offer proper reports. Charts. Graphs. Numbers that show what’s working and what’s not. This helps you make smart decisions with real data, not just guesses.
